Coachella 2026 Livestream: All 7 Stages in 4K! Sabrina Carpenter, Justin Bieber & More! (2026)

The annual pilgrimage to the desert, Coachella, is once again gracing us with its presence, and this year, the experience is being amplified beyond the dusty fields. For those of us who can't make it to Indio, the YouTube livestream is proving to be more than just a consolation prize; it's evolving into a full-fledged digital festival. What strikes me immediately is the sheer scale of this year's online offering: all seven stages are being broadcast simultaneously. This isn't just about catching your favorite headliner; it's about curating your own festival experience from the comfort of your couch, a level of control that's frankly unprecedented.

Immersive Visuals and Multi-View Options

Beyond just seeing the performances, Coachella is pushing the envelope on visual fidelity. The fact that key stages like the Coachella Stage, Outdoor Theatre, and Sahara are available in 4K resolution is a game-changer. Personally, I think this elevates the livestream from a mere broadcast to a truly immersive experience. It's about capturing the subtle nuances of a performance, the sweat on an artist's brow, the intricate details of their stage design – things you might even miss in the vastness of the actual festival grounds. Furthermore, the ability to view the Quasar stage in both horizontal and vertical formats shows a thoughtful consideration for how we consume content on different devices. This isn't just a one-size-fits-all approach; it's about adapting to the viewer's digital landscape. And let's not forget the 4x4 grid multi-view, allowing us to watch up to four sets at once. In my opinion, this is where the real fun lies – the ability to hop between artists, to discover new sounds by sheer proximity, to feel like you're at the nexus of multiple musical universes.

A Deeper Dive into Festival Culture

What makes this year's livestream particularly fascinating is how it blurs the lines between attending and observing. With Coachella TV broadcasting archival moments between live sets, it’s not just about what’s happening now, but also a curated journey through the festival’s rich history. This, to me, adds a layer of depth that goes beyond just watching bands. It’s about understanding the legacy, the evolution of the festival, and the iconic performances that have shaped its identity. It’s a smart move that fosters a sense of continuity and appreciation for the Coachella brand itself.

Accessibility and the Future of Festivals

The coverage begins daily at 7:00 p.m. ET / 4:00 p.m. PT, making it accessible to a wide audience across different time zones. This commitment to accessibility is, in my view, a significant indicator of where live events are heading. While the allure of the physical festival remains undeniable, the digital realm offers a powerful alternative, democratizing access to cultural moments. It raises a deeper question: as technology advances, will the livestream become as coveted as the in-person ticket? What this really suggests is a future where the festival experience is not confined by geography or even physical presence, but by the desire to connect with music and art. It's an exciting, and perhaps slightly daunting, prospect for the future of entertainment.
